The Nest is a Cathy Come Home story for Generation Rent; a warning tale of how quickly social harmony can break down when people are pushed out to the sidelines. Janine is a single mother struggling to raise her children at odds with the local community. And her daughter Clemy is an angry teenager trying to assert her growing independence. This tense environment is exacerbated by the fact they are living illegally in a squatted house. After being evicted the family is forced to confront their growing sense of resentment and frustration at the world around them.
